Skip to content

Commit

Permalink
Moving pim to hibernate & h2
Browse files Browse the repository at this point in the history
  • Loading branch information
marigostra committed Apr 30, 2024
1 parent 561e11a commit da87df3
Show file tree
Hide file tree
Showing 5 changed files with 17 additions and 5 deletions.
2 changes: 1 addition & 1 deletion app-vk
2 changes: 1 addition & 1 deletion grammar
Submodule grammar updated 1 files
+1 −1 pom.xml
2 changes: 1 addition & 1 deletion pim
Submodule pim updated 26 files
+66 −0 src/main/java/org/luwrain/app/diary/App.java
+37 −0 src/main/java/org/luwrain/app/diary/Conversations.java
+64 −0 src/main/java/org/luwrain/app/diary/MainLayout.java
+23 −0 src/main/java/org/luwrain/app/diary/Settings.java
+25 −0 src/main/java/org/luwrain/app/diary/Strings.java
+15 −5 src/main/java/org/luwrain/pim/Extension.java
+89 −0 src/main/java/org/luwrain/pim/diary/persistence/DiaryPersistence.java
+27 −0 src/main/java/org/luwrain/pim/diary/persistence/dao/EventDAO.java
+52 −0 src/main/java/org/luwrain/pim/diary/persistence/model/Event.java
+2 −2 src/main/java/org/luwrain/pim/mail/nitrite/Storing.java
+2 −0 src/main/java/org/luwrain/pim/mail2/Message.java
+98 −0 src/main/java/org/luwrain/pim/mail2/persistence/MailPersistence.java
+26 −0 src/main/java/org/luwrain/pim/mail2/persistence/dao/AccountDAO.java
+26 −0 src/main/java/org/luwrain/pim/mail2/persistence/dao/MessageDAO.java
+67 −0 src/main/java/org/luwrain/pim/mail2/persistence/model/Account.java
+20 −8 src/main/java/org/luwrain/pim/mail2/persistence/model/MessageMetadata.java
+2 −2 src/main/java/org/luwrain/pim/news/nitrite/Storing.java
+7 −5 src/main/java/org/luwrain/pim/storage/AbstractStorage.java
+111 −0 src/main/java/org/luwrain/pim/storage/ExecQueues.java
+24 −0 src/main/resources/diary.conf
+25 −0 src/main/resources/mail.conf
+2 −0 src/main/resources/org/luwrain/pim/strings-app-diary.properties
+2 −2 src/test/java/org/luwrain/pim/DummyExecQueue.java
+28 −0 src/test/java/org/luwrain/pim/diary/persistence/EventsTest.java
+26 −0 src/test/java/org/luwrain/pim/mail2/persistence/AccountsTest.java
+30 −0 src/test/java/org/luwrain/pim/mail2/persistence/MessagesTest.java
14 changes: 13 additions & 1 deletion p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-34,6 +34,8 @@
<jsoup.version>1.13.1</jsoup.version>
<jackson.version>2.12.0</jackson.version>
<lombok.version>1.18.24</lombok.version>
<hibernate.version>6.5.0.Final</hibernate.version>
<h2.version>1.4.200</h2.version>
<nitrite.version>3.4.4</nitrite.version>
<gson.version>2.8.5</gson.version>
<javafx.version>17</javafx.version>
Expand All @@ -43,7 +45,7 @@
<pdfbox.version>2.0.20</pdfbox.version>
<graalvm.version>23.0.0</graalvm.version>
<icu.version>73.2</icu.version>
<antlr.version>4.8</antlr.version>
<antlr.version>4.13.0</antlr.version>
<activation.version>1.1.1</activation.version>
<java.version>17</java.version>
<maven.compiler.source>1.8</maven.compiler.source>
Expand All @@ -65,6 +67,16 @@
<artifactId>rhvoice</artifactId>
<version>${rhvoice.version}</version>
</dependency>
<dependency>
<groupId>org.hibernate</groupId>
<artifactId>hibernate-core</artifactId>
<version>${hibernate.version}</version>
</dependency>
<dependency>
<groupId>com.h2database</groupId>
<artifactId>h2</artifactId>
<version>${h2.version}</version>
</dependency>
<dependency>
<groupId>org.drinkless</groupId>
<artifactId>tdlib</artifactId>
Expand Down

0 comments on commit da87df3

Please sign in to comment.